ORT DNIPRO - профессиональное IT-обучение, практика и трудоустройство
Front end разработка на JavaScript (ECMAScript 2020, Vue.js)
Применять язык JavaScript в работе и получать нужный результат - задача этого курса. Для этого мы пройдём от основ языка и общих принципов программирования, до самых последних новинок стандарта ECMAScript 2020 и современных практик разработки программного обеспечения.
А также разберёмся с актуальными инструментами применяемыми во Front end веб-разработке: DOM, JSON, AJAX, Web API, Node.JS, Vue.js 3 и многими другими. И, конечно, закрепим всё это практикой на задачах из реальной разработки. Курс под руководством Анатолия Кигеля
Курс длится 3 месяца (24 занятия по 2 часа)
Ежемесячный взнос 2400 грн.
Ближайший старт 16 мая 2021
Очное обучение в центре Днепра, в составе группы до 10 человек
По завершению Международный верифицируемый сертификат союза World ORT
Запись каждого занятия позволит ничего не пропустить и не забыть
Контакт, и оперативная поддержка, с преподавателем и одногруппниками через Telegram
Приходи и посмотри
Посетите занятие с группой, которая сейчас проходит обучение. И убедитесь, что программа и формат обучения Вам подходят. Для этого просто напишите нам в Telegram .
Очное обучение
В центре Днепра, живое общение с преподавателем и одногрупниками - позволяет уделить каждому максимум внимания
Если Вы не из Днепра
Образовательный центр ORT DNIPRO предлагает дистанционное обучение, в составе очных групп и со всеми их преимуществами
Трудоустройство
Мы знаем, что для наших студентов, основная цель – успешное трудоустройство. Мы также в этом заинтересованы. Если вы хотите подробнее узнать о программе помощи в трудоустройстве ORT - просто напишите нам в Telegram
Оставьте ваш номер, и мы к вам перезвоним!
Для записи на курс или если у вас есть вопросы
Преподаватель курса

Анатолий Кигель. Инженер-программист с более чем 16-ти летним опытом в сфере веб-разработки. Tech Lead в финансовых стартапах. Специализируется на решениях для финансово-банковского сектора (FinTech, Trading, Forex), рынка криптовалют. А также более 13-ти лет опыта в преподавании, подготовлено более 500 IT-специалистов. Особая гордость преподавателя — методика подготовки новичков и людей без опыта. Автор курса и программы специализации по Front end разработке в World ORT/ORT DNIPRO.
https://kigel.proОтзывы наших выпускников
Часто задаваемый вопрос
- Что нужно знать перед началом курса?
- Понимать как устроен и функционирует World Wide Web, что такое front end/back end и что лежит в зоне их ответственности;
- Уметь верстать, быть знакомым с HTML5.2 & CSS3 (обратив особое внимание на CSS-селекторы, CSS-анимацию, Flexbox и CSS Grid), а также уметь пользоваться библиотекой Bootstrap;
- Иметь базовые познания в JavaScript. Понимать такие концепции: переменная, условие, массив и цикл;
- Уметь пользоваться системой контроля версий Git и сервисом GitHub;
Если вы не уверены в своих силах:То первый и второй курсы получения профессии Front end веб-разработчик, а именно Начало веб разработки и программирования и Основы Back end разработки и язык PHP будет для ваc отличным стартом, там всё это изучают .
Программа курса **
- «Введение»:
- Сферы применения JavaScript, его цели и задачи;
- JavaScript и стандарт языка ECMAScript 2020 (кто за что отвечает).
- «JavaScript — язык программирования»:
- Понятие переменных, констант и типов данных;
- Операторы и операции в JavaScript, явная и неявная типизация и преобразование типов;
- Особенности не типизированных языков программирования;
- Условные операторы и логический тип данных;
- Понятие алгоритма, разработка алгоритмов решения задач;
- Ветвление алгоритма, разветвляющийся вычислительный процесс;
- Циклы в JavaScript (for, while, do/while, for-in, for-of);
- Коллекции в JavaScript: ассоциативные массивы (Object, Map), массивы с числовой нумерацией (Array), множества (Set) в JavaScript и операции выполняемые с ними;
- Повторное использование кода, функции, стрелочные (лямбда) функции, работа с функциями в JavaScript, понятие чистой функции, аспекты функционального программирования;
- Области видимости в JavaScript;
- Концепция объектно-ориентированного программирования (ООП), ппонятия инкапсуляции, полиморфизма и наследования;
- Реализация ООП в JavaScript, объекты, методы и свойста в JavaScript;
- Прототипы объектов, прототипирование и конструирование объектов в JavaScript;
- Классы и наследование в JavaScript;
- Исключения и обработка ошибок в JavaScript;
- Деструктуризация объектов и массивов JavaScript;
- Цикл событий ( EventLoop) и асинхронная модель в JavaScript;
- Нововведения стандарта ECMAScript-2015/2016/2017/2018/2019/2020: Promise, Async/Await и другие.
- «Инфраструктура браузера»:
- JavaScript как средство манипуляции HTML-документом;
- Объектная модель документа DOM (Document Object Model). Элементы дерева документа, родительские и дочерние элементы, подходы к поиску/выборке элементов дерева HTML-документа, Live и static коллекции элементов;
- Таймеры в JavaScript;
- Объекты инфраструктуры браузера: глобальный объект globalThis (window);
- События и их обработка, событийная модель в браузере;
- Хранилище localStorage в браузере и его использование.
- «Практики»:
- Элементы ввода, валидация и обработка данных средствами JavaSctipt
- JavaScript библиотеки: цели и задачи, сферы применения;
- Библиотека jQuery: работа с деревом HTML-документа, анимация, графические эффекты;
- JSON как формат обмена данными;
- Технология AJAX, задачи решаемые технологией, асинхронная загрузка и выгрузка данных на странице;
- Web API открытые интерфейсы взаимодействия со сторонними сервисами;
- Практическая работа с открытыми API сервисами;
- Node.JS — JavaScript вне браузера и менеджер пакетов NPM;
- Vue.js 3.x — фреймворк для построения интерфейса пользователя;
- Разработка Single Page Application (SPA) приложений с применением Vue.js 3.x.
- Домашние задания для закрепления пройденного материала.
Наши выпускники









* Образовательный центр «ORT DNIPRO» оставляет за собой право выдавать сертификат тем студентам, которые в течение курса выполняли обязательства по регулярного посещения и выполнения контрольных работ.
** Образовательный центр «ORT DNIPRO» оставляет за собой право вносить изменения в программу курса с целью её улучшения.